Painting Description
"The Mocking of Christ" is a poignant and evocative painting by the Dutch Golden Age artist Pieter Jansz. Quast, who was active during the 17th century. Known for his genre scenes and satirical works, Quast's oeuvre often delved into the human condition, capturing the follies and vices of his time with a keen eye for detail and a touch of humor. However, "The Mocking of Christ" stands out as a deeply serious and somber work within his body of art, reflecting the artist's versatility and ability to handle profound religious themes with equal skill.
The painting depicts the biblical scene of Christ being mocked by Roman soldiers, a moment of intense suffering and humiliation that precedes the crucifixion. Quast's interpretation of this scene is marked by its dramatic use of light and shadow, which heightens the emotional intensity and draws the viewer's focus to the central figure of Christ. The expressions and postures of the surrounding soldiers are rendered with meticulous attention, each face and gesture contributing to the overall narrative of cruelty and derision.
Quast's composition is both dynamic and balanced, with a strong diagonal line that guides the viewer's eye through the scene. The artist's use of color is restrained yet effective, with a palette that underscores the gravity of the moment. The contrast between the serene, almost resigned expression of Christ and the brutish, mocking faces of the soldiers creates a powerful visual and emotional impact.
"The Mocking of Christ" is not only a testament to Quast's technical prowess but also to his ability to convey deep spiritual and emotional truths. The painting invites contemplation and empathy, encouraging viewers to reflect on themes of suffering, injustice, and redemption. As a work of art, it holds a significant place in the canon of religious paintings from the Dutch Golden Age, showcasing Quast's unique contribution to this genre.
